Egypt’s NTRA and NCPD Partner to Improve Digital Services for Persons with Disabilities

The National Telecom Regulatory Authority (NTRA) has signed a cooperation protocol with the National Council for Persons with Disabilities (NCPD) to enhance telecom and digital services for Persons with Disabilities (PwDs) in Egypt. The agreement underscores the state’s commitment to empowering PwDs and ensuring their full integration into the digital society.

Under the protocol, both organizations will exchange expertise and coordinate efforts to align telecom services with international accessibility standards. The partnership also includes joint awareness campaigns, specialized workshops, and the creation of an effective mechanism to address complaints from PwDs, particularly those with hearing and visual impairments.

The initiative aims to ensure better service quality, broader accessibility, and greater diversity of offerings, advancing Egypt’s inclusion goals in line with global best practices.
